| Berkshire Bancorp, Inc. operates as the holding company for The Berkshire Bank that provides various banking products and services to businesses, professionals, and retail customers primarily in New York City metropolitan area and the Villages of Goshen and Harriman. It offers a range of deposit products, including statement savings accounts, NOW accounts, money market deposits accounts, checking accounts, and certificates of deposits. The companys loan portfolio comprises commercial mortgage loans secured by office buildings, retail establishments, multi-family residential real estate, and other types of commercial property; commercial loans to businesses for inventory financing, working capital, machinery and equipment purchases, expansion, and other business purposes; and residential mortgage loans secured by first liens on one-to-four family owner-occupied or rental residential real estate, as well as residential single family construction, home equity, and short-term fixed-rate consumer loans. As of December 31, 2008, Berkshire Bank operated seven deposit-taking offices in New York City; four deposit-taking offices in Orange and Sullivan Counties, New York; and one deposit-taking office in Ridgefield, New Jersey. The company was founded in 1979 and is based in New York, New York. |
